Transaction 91ccef2060efb561094f119d9b58b0297f4f58e2a3b64fc0aaba75f86cc6503c

2 Input
2 Outputs
  • 91ccef2060efb561094f119d9b58b0297f4f58e2a3b64fc0aaba75f86cc6503c:0
  • value  19816953
    address  1DC7NyRKTXzWqo5FUTBB9iM7Zp3ahZRfk2
  • 91ccef2060efb561094f119d9b58b0297f4f58e2a3b64fc0aaba75f86cc6503c:1
  • value  4917
    address  bc1qr4n9y9fjeflqhp276xuzgm9parcexpds6h24yr